I didn't understand your last response. If you upgrade (sign a new 2-year contract) at Best Buy, you lose your unlimited data plan. If you pay full price for your phone, you keep your unlimited data plan. So to answer your original question, if you buy the phone at the upgrade price from Best Buy, you can keep your original plan except for the unlimited data.
Best Buy is likely to change your service to a Share Everything plan because that is all that is included in their computer systems now... You'll have to have the rep in Best Buy call Verizon Wireless Customer Service to activate the phone, otherwise you are going to be unhappy when you get your next bill.
